Tube-launched Optically-tracked Wireless-guided (TOW) Improved Target Acquisition System (ITAS) Contractor Logistics Support (CLS) SOURCES SOUGHT NOTICE W31P4Q-26-R-0030 RESPONSE DATE: 5/19/26 by 5:00 PM CST / 6:00 EST NAICS CODE: 541330 DESCRIPTION: The U.S. Army Contracting Command, Redstone Arsenal, Alabama is issuing this Sources Sought Notice as a means of conducting market research to identify parties having an interest in and the resources to support this requirement for a follow on Contractor Logistics Support (CLS) contract in support of the Tube-launched Optically-tracked Wireless-guided (TOW) Improved Target Acquisition System (ITAS) for Calendar Years (CY) 2028 - 2030. The proposed North American Industry Classification Systems (NAICS) Code is 541330 which has a corresponding Size Standard of $16.5M. It is contemplated that this award will be made to Raytheon Company utilizing an other than Full and Open Competition (FAOC) approach in accordance with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) 6.302-l, Tube-launched Optically-tracked Wireless-guided (TOW) Improved Target Acquisition System (ITAS) Contractor Logistics Support (CLS) Only One Responsible Source. The Government intends to solicit and award a Firm Fixed Price contract with a Cost Plus Fixed Fee Contingency Contract Line Item Number (CLIN) for this requirement. This action is limited to US Based Companies with approved facilities for classified information. This acquisition will require personnel that are US citizens with a Secret security clearance.
